Question: Do You Need A License To Fish In Minnesota

Description: All residents of Minnesota, age 16 to 89, must have a current Minnesota fishing license unless an exemption applies All non-residents need a license except those age 15 and younger do not need a license if a parent or guardian is licensed

How do I get a free fishing license in Minnesota?

Exemptions and fishing licenses issued without a fee Blind Disabled and receiving a supplemental income (SSI, SSD, SSDI) Receiving worker’s compensation for total and permanent disability A foreign exchange student attending school in Minnesota Ward of the Commissioner of Human Services

Who can fish for free in Minnesota?

Specifically, the following groups can fish license-free: Minnesota residents in the US Armed Forces on leave Minnesota residents who have been on active duty in the US Armed forces in the last 24 months and have discharge papers Minnesota residents fishing in a State Park

How much is the fine for fishing without a license in Minnesota?

“You must have a fishing license in your possession while you are fishing” Violators risk a fine and court costs of about $150

How long is a Minnesota fishing license good for?

Fishing licenses are valid March 1 through Feb 28 of the following year Note: Minnesota Department of Natural Resources (DNR) will collect your social security number when you apply for a non-commercial hunting or fishing license Prices do not include any additional fees or the $1 agent fee

Do veterans get free fishing license in Minnesota?

Resident 100 Percent Disabled Veterans Hunting & Fishing License: Minnesota 100 percent disabled veterans get a free lifetime fishing license and a free annual hunting license

Does Minnesota have a free fishing day?

Second weekend of June In Minnesota, June 11-13 also is Take a Kid Fishing Weekend, when people 16 or older don’t need a license if they take a youth 15 and younger fishing Throughout the season, 36 Minnesota state parks offer free use of fishing kits, including a stocked tackle box

Can you catch and release without a license MN?

Minnesota residents can fish without a fishing license in most Minnesota state parks, including ice fishing! Fishing from shore or wading in water within the state park; or Fishing through the ice, from a boat or a float on a designated lake that is completely encompassed within a Minnesota state park

What is a MN walleye stamp?

The 2021 walleye stamp Proceeds from sales of the stamp, which is not required to fish for or keep walleye, are used to maintain and enhance Minnesota’s famed walleye fishing When you add the $5 walleye validation to your fishing license, those dollars flow into a dedicated account for walleye stocking
